What makes Industrial Grade Citric Acid CAS 77-92-9 an effective cleaning agent?
Chemical Properties and Cleaning Mechanisms
Industrial Grade Citric Acid CAS 77-92-9 operates through multiple mechanisms that make it exceptionally effective in cleaning applications. The compound's molecular structure features three carboxyl groups that can readily donate protons, creating an acidic environment optimal for breaking down mineral deposits and lime scale. This unique chemical composition enables it to form chelates with metal ions, effectively sequestering them and preventing their redeposition on surfaces. The acid's natural pH-lowering properties create an environment inhospitable to many forms of bacteria and mold, while its ability to dissolve mineral deposits makes it particularly effective in areas with hard water problems.
Environmental Benefits and Safety Profile
As a naturally occurring organic acid, Industrial Grade Citric Acid CAS 77-92-9 presents significant environmental advantages compared to traditional cleaning chemicals. Its biodegradable nature means it breaks down completely in the environment without leaving harmful residues. The compound's low toxicity profile makes it safe for use around humans and pets when properly diluted, and its non-volatile organic compound (VOC) status means it doesn't contribute to indoor air pollution. Furthermore, its production from renewable resources through fermentation processes aligns with sustainable manufacturing practices, making it an environmentally responsible choice for cleaning applications.

How does Industrial Grade Citric Acid CAS 77-92-9 compare to other cleaning acids?
Performance Comparison with Traditional Acids
When comparing Industrial Grade Citric Acid CAS 77-92-9 to traditional cleaning acids like hydrochloric or sulfuric acid, several key differences emerge. While traditional mineral acids may offer faster action on severe scale deposits, citric acid provides a more balanced approach with lower risks of surface damage. Its gentler nature makes it particularly suitable for cleaning sensitive surfaces like natural stone, certain metals, and decorative finishes. The compound's natural origin and food-grade status also make it a preferred choice in settings where harsh chemical residues must be avoided, such as food processing facilities and healthcare environments.
Safety Advantages and Handling Requirements
Industrial Grade Citric Acid CAS 77-92-9 presents significantly lower handling risks compared to conventional cleaning acids. Its moderate pH means it's less likely to cause chemical burns or produce harmful fumes, though proper safety precautions should still be observed. The compound's non-corrosive nature to most materials means it can be stored and transported more safely, with fewer special handling requirements. This safety profile makes it particularly attractive for facilities looking to improve their workplace safety metrics while maintaining effective cleaning protocols.

What are the optimal applications and concentrations for Industrial Grade Citric Acid CAS 77-92-9 in cleaning?
Concentration Guidelines and Solution Preparation
The effectiveness of Industrial Grade Citric Acid CAS 77-92-9 in cleaning applications largely depends on proper concentration management. For general cleaning purposes, concentrations typically range from 2-10% depending on the specific application. Light-duty cleaning tasks may require only a 2-3% solution, while heavy-duty descaling operations might utilize concentrations up to 10%. Temperature also plays a crucial role in solution effectiveness, with warmer solutions generally providing faster results. Proper preparation involves careful measurement and gradual addition to water to ensure complete dissolution and optimal cleaning performance.
Industry-Specific Applications and Methods
Different industries require specific approaches when using Industrial Grade Citric Acid CAS 77-92-9. In the food and beverage industry, it serves as both a cleaner and sanitizer, with concentrations carefully controlled to meet food safety regulations. Healthcare facilities often use it in combination with other cleaning agents for surface disinfection and medical equipment cleaning. Industrial applications might involve higher concentrations for descaling boilers and heat exchangers, while residential cleaning products typically contain lower concentrations suitable for everyday cleaning tasks.
